Slide 2 : Many people – including Muslims ask: “Where is God or Allah? What Image does God or Allah have?” These questions cannot be easily answered, but let’s see how Imam Abu Hanifah responded when he was asked such questions by nonbelievers.

Slide 3 : To those who ask: “Where is God or Allah?”

Slide 4 : The atheists asked Abu Hanifah: “When was your Lord born?”

Abu Hanifah replied: “Allah existed first - before history and before time. : Abu Hanifah replied: “Allah existed first - before history and before time.

He added: “What comes before three?”They replied: “Two.” : He added: “What comes before three?”They replied: “Two.”

He asked: “What comes before two?”They replied: “One.” : He asked: “What comes before two?”They replied: “One.”

Abu Hanifah said: “What comes before one?”They replied: “Nothing.” : Abu Hanifah said: “What comes before one?”They replied: “Nothing.”

He said: “If the number ‘one’ is not preceded by anything, then how can the True One and Only God (Allah) be preceded by anything. Allah is Ancient and Eternal. Nothing precedes Him.” : He said: “If the number ‘one’ is not preceded by anything, then how can the True One and Only God (Allah) be preceded by anything. Allah is Ancient and Eternal. Nothing precedes Him.”

They asked: “In which direction does your Lord move?” : They asked: “In which direction does your Lord move?”

He asked: “If you bring a lantern into a dark place, in which direction will its light move?”They replied: “In every direction.” : He asked: “If you bring a lantern into a dark place, in which direction will its light move?”They replied: “In every direction.”

Abu Hanifah said: “If this is how the lantern’s light radiates, then how about Allah’s Light - the Light of the Heavens and the Earth?” : Abu Hanifah said: “If this is how the lantern’s light radiates, then how about Allah’s Light - the Light of the Heavens and the Earth?”

They said: “Define your Lord’s entity. Is your Lord solid like iron; liquid like water; or gaseous like smoke or vapor?” : They said: “Define your Lord’s entity. Is your Lord solid like iron; liquid like water; or gaseous like smoke or vapor?”

He asked: “Have you ever sat beside a dying patient?”They said: “Yes, we have. : He asked: “Have you ever sat beside a dying patient?”They said: “Yes, we have.

He added: "Did he speak to you after he was pronounced dead?" They said: "No." : He added: "Did he speak to you after he was pronounced dead?" They said: "No."

Abu Hanifah asked: “Before he died, did he not talk and move?”They said: “Yes.” : Abu Hanifah asked: “Before he died, did he not talk and move?”They said: “Yes.”

He said: “What changed him?”They said: “His soul departed.” : He said: “What changed him?”They said: “His soul departed.”

He said: “Then isn’t it true that his soul left his body?They said: “Yes.” : He said: “Then isn’t it true that his soul left his body?They said: “Yes.”

Abu Hanifah asked: “Could you describe his soul? Is it solid like iron; liquid like water; or gaseous like smoke or vapor?” : Abu Hanifah asked: “Could you describe his soul? Is it solid like iron; liquid like water; or gaseous like smoke or vapor?”

They replied: “We know nothing about it.” : They replied: “We know nothing about it.”

He said: “If you cannot define the entity of this created soul, then how can you expect me to describe the Divine Entity.” : He said: “If you cannot define the entity of this created soul, then how can you expect me to describe the Divine Entity.”
